How Brands Can Build Seamless Digital Journeys?
By: Abhilasha Khanna, Senior Manager Digital Channels, Etisalat

“In today’s day and age, a marketer’s mission has flipped from a traditional approach to a more digital first approach. The modern customer is like a digital kangaroo hopping from one cart to another & becoming increasingly selective about who receives their fleeting attention and share of wallet. This makes it crucial for brands to create a frictionless experience throughout their purchase journey & focus on journeys that are effective, efficient and outcome based. To accomplish a seamless digital experience, we must follow the below strategies: –
- Be customer centric
- Building a successful digital customer experience strategy requires ensuring all initiatives related to a company’s websites, mobile apps, and other digital experiences are customer centric. This involves analyzing every interaction of the customer with the product to understand their needs expectations, behavior, and pain points. Conduct user research, gather feedback & continuously optimize the customer journey based on data driven insights.
- Use customer experience metrics — Net promoter score (NPS®) and digital experience Score (DXS®) should be used to validate whether your digital efforts are having the desired impact in increasing customer satisfaction, loyalty, engagement and, most importantly, revenue.
2. Be Future-minded with trends
- The digital world is changing fast. So, your strategy needs to adapt, too. As technology advances, new trends will continue to emerge and influence customer perception. Some e-commerce trends to look out for in the telecom industry would be 5G Technology to enhance the digital shopping experience.
- Emerging technologies such as AR (Augmented Reality) & VR (Virtual Reality) are not far behind & will help create an immersive shopping experiences & provide customers with interactive and engaging ways to explore and purchase products.
- IOT (Internet of Things) offers brands opportunities to connect various devices such as smart home appliances or wearables to ecommerce platforms.
- Focus on voice commerce and social commerce and leverage influencers or user generated content to drive sales.
- By staying abreast of emerging trends brands in telecom industry can position themselves as future minded leaders in digital e-commerce.
3. Have an omnichannel approach
- Omni-channel CX makes sure that all channels are speaking to each other & you’re creating a consistent experience for your customers. With such an array of touchpoints, it can be challenging for brands to decipher exactly what their customers wants in a digital experience. An omnichannel approach puts every piece of the puzzle together, with continuous data collection at the helm of decision making.
4. Personalization and Customization
- Personalization means delivering the right message, product, or offer to the right customer at the right time and place. By leveraging customer purchase history, businesses must craft customized buying journeys that cater to the unique needs of buyer personas through recommendations, targeted marketing campaigns, personalized products and services, and a user-centric approach. Personalization creates a sense of relevance, increase engagement, and enhances the overall experience.
5. Streamlined User Experience
- Applications and web development trends have all leaned towards reducing a user’s interaction as low as possible. Focus on simplicity intuitive navigation and user-friendly interfaces. Minimize steps and friction in the customer journey, making it easier for user to complete the desired actions. Invest in responsive design, fast loading times and mobile optimization for a seamless experience across all devices.
6. Be clear and transparent
- Providing detailed product information including price, promotions, delivery and return options, as well as any hidden or extra costs like shipping and taxes before the checkout process will help avoid any element of surprise and build more affinity towards a brand.
7. Automation and AI integration
- Leveraging automation tools like artificial intelligence (AI) to streamline processes, reduce manual effort and deliver faster more efficient digital journeys. AI powered chatbots and virtual assistants help provide instant support while automated workflows can handle routine tasks enabling brands to scale their operations effectively.
8. Data-driven Decision Making
- To gain insights, a digital experience relies on various tools like customer surveys, heat maps, A/B Testing, google trends, GA4, SEO, speech analytics, social listening, and your very own CRM that hold all your most valuable first party data. It’s important to note that analytics is not a one-time task. Brands must constantly analyze customer behavior, conversion rates and other metrics to identify bottlenecks, optimize processes and make data driven decisions that lead to desired outcomes.
- Customer data aids in enhancing product functionality, curating personalized experiences, forecasting future sales performance, pricing strategies, predicting churn, and creating targeted campaigns. Moreover, customer insights not only help businesses understand their customers better but also help in realizing if competitors’ products are doing well, helping determine what kind of marketing strategy works.
9. Continuous Improvement
- Embrace a culture of continuous improvement by collecting customer feedback, monitoring performance, and iterating on the digital journey. Regularly test and refine your digital touchpoints and identify areas of improvement and deliver an increasingly seamless and effective experience.
By adopting these strategies, brands can create digital journeys that not only meet customer expectations but also drive desired outcomes, such as increased conversions, consumer loyalty and business growth.
